    摘要:

    目的:探讨视网膜内界膜移植治疗大孔径黄斑裂孔的疗效。

    方法:对2016-03/2018-03在我院进行玻璃体切割手术治疗的大孔径(>700μm)特发性黄斑裂孔患者35例资料进行回顾性分析,其中A组(17例)患者行常规玻璃体切割联合内界膜剥除,B组(18例)患者行玻璃体切割联合内界膜移植术,术后随诊3~6mo,对术前、术后3mo的裂孔闭合率、BCVA进行比较。

    结果:术后3mo A组裂孔闭合率为65%,B组裂孔闭合率为100%(P<0.05); 术后3mo A组BCVA较术前显著提高(提高2行及以上)者占35%,B组较术前显著提高者占78%(P<0.05)。

    结论:内界膜移植可提高大孔径特发性黄斑裂孔的术后裂孔闭合率,在一定程度上改善术后视功能,是一种安全有效的手术方式。

    Abstract:

    AIM:To investigate the effect of internal limiting membrane(ILM)transplantation in the treatment of large macular hole.

    METHODS: Totally 35 patients with large macular hole(>700μm)underwent vitrectomy in our hospital from March 2016 to March 2018 were retrospectively analyzed, in which group A(17 patients)underwent vitrectomy and internal limiting membrane peeling generally, group B(18 patients)underwent vitrectomy and internal limiting membrane transplantation. The best corrected visual acuity(BCVA)and macular hole closure rate were performed preoperative and 3mo postoperative.

    RESULTS: The macular hole closure rate in group A was 65% at 3mo safter surgery, and macular hole closure rate in group B was 100% at 3mo after surgery(P<0.05). The rate of BCVA of A group which were significantly improved at 3mo postoperative(increase by 2 lines or more)compared preoperative is 35%, and the rate of BCVA of B group is 78%(P<0.05).

    CONCLUSION: Internal limiting membrane transplantation can improve the closure rate of large macular hole and visual function after surgery in a certain extent. It is a safe and effective surgical method.
